"Servant of the People" proposed to change procedure for appointing members of National Council

04.09.2019, 13:50
New procedure for appointment and dismissal of members of the National council of Ukraine for television and radio broadcasting has been proposed by the MPs from "Servant of the People", as Hromadske reported. The relevant bill on improving the procedure for dismissal and appointment of members of the National Council # 2036 was registered at the Parliament on September 3. Also, on September 3, MPs from the “Servant of the People” registered the bill # 2035 , which proposes some amendments to ensure transparency of property of providers of the program service of multichannel digital terrestrial national-wide networks. Yevgeniya Kravchuk, MP from "People's servant", said : “The current legislation provides for a two-month absence of members of the National Council who are appointed under a quota of the Verkhovna Rada, while the selection and appointment process is ongoing. We consider this inadmissible and we want to ensure continuous work of the regulator ”, as Yevgenya Kravchuk noted on her Facebook page. “Servant of the People” considers there is currently no law on "the transparency of a monopolist who ensures the broadcasting of all broadcasters." According to the bill on ensuring transparency of ownership of national TV channels, the founders of the channels plan to put forward requirements that will guarantee the impossibility other countries’ influence the Ukraine media landscape.
